M odern medicine has built an extraordinary depth of knowledge. However, how much of that knowledge can reach the patient who needs it now? The answer has traditionally depended on the number and distribution of trained clinicians, the institutions in which they work, and the systems that connect them to patients. All three are difficult to expand quickly. For India, which is still expanding its healthcare capacity while its disease burden becomes more complex, the question of how far health expertise can reach is particularly consequential.
